Plantation Single Cask Venezuela 2010
Plantation Single Cask Venezuela 2010 is the latest (and also the final) limited edition rum from the "Under the Sea" series with a design inspired by the rich underwater world of its country of origin. This time, the central motif same as rum comes from Venezuela.
This 12-year-old molasses vintage rum was produced using the column still method in the Venezuelan distillery Destilería Sofa in 2010, where it was also matured in bourbon barrels for the next 8 years. The owner of the Plantation brand, Alexandre Gabriel, then selected 22 barrels for a sea voyage to the Javrezac (in the Charente region of France), where it aged for another 4 years in oak barrels of French Ferrand cognac. The process of double aging in rum underlined its deep, expressive and complex taste. It is a rum with a assertive character and an ester content of 26 g/hL AA, which perfectly reflects the rich Venezuelan origin and the artistry of the experts at Destilería Sofa.
Without caramel coloring E150a.
Nose: soft and rich, nutmeg, honey, vanilla, tangerine, coconut
Taste: spicy and woody, peanuts, tobacco, almonds, crème brûlée, pineapple, bananas
Finish: long, dry, notes of hazelnuts, leather, mango, oranges, cloves and bananas
